java中高级面试题
面试问题:
一、Java基础方面:
1、Java面相对象的思想的理解(主要是多态):
http://blog.csdn.net/zhaojw_420/article/details/70477636
2、集合:ArrayList,LinkedList,HashMap,LinkedHashMap,ConcurrentHashMap,HashTable,HashSet的底层源码实现原理
3、Java虚拟机
(1)组成以及各部分作用:
http://blog.csdn.net/zhaojw_420/article/details/70477953
(2)类加载器——ClassLoader:
http://blog.csdn.net/zhaojw_420/article/details/53373898
(3)类加载器的父亲委托机制深度详解:
http://blog.csdn.net/zhaojw_420/article/details/53284225
(4)JVM调优:
http://blog.csdn.net/zhaojw_420/article/details/70527138
(5)垃圾回收:
http://blog.csdn.net/zhaojw_420/article/details/70527232
4、异常
http://blog.csdn.net/zhaojw_420/article/details/70477751
5、String,StringBuffer,StringBuilder区别
http://blog.csdn.net/zhaojw_420/article/details/70477718
6、值传递与引用传递:
http://blog.csdn.net/zhaojw_420/article/details/70477680
7、Java中的equals和hashCode方法详解
http://blog.csdn.net/zhaojw_420/article/details/70477705
8、TCP的三次握手和四次挥手
9、多线程
(1)实现线程同步:
http://blog.csdn.net/zhaojw_420/article/details/67823750
(2)生产者消费者问题:
http://blog.csdn.net/zhaojw_420/article/details/67826902
(3)线程安全
(4)线程死锁
(5)Synchronize实现原理
(7)happen-before规则:
http://blog.csdn.net/zhaojw_420/article/details/70477874
(8)线程池
(9)DCL失效原因以及解决办法:
http://blog.csdn.net/zhaojw_420/article/details/70477921
(10)线程实现方式:Thread,Runable,Callable的区别
10、IO
http://blog.csdn.net/zhaojw_420/article/details/70524353
11、NIO
http://blog.csdn.net/zhaojw_420/article/details/70526695
12、网络编程
13、Java内存模型
http://blog.csdn.net/zhaojw_420/article/details/70477903
二、数据库(MySql)
1、面试题:
http://blog.csdn.net/zhaojw_420/article/details/70530664
2、sql优化:
http://blog.csdn.net/zhaojw_420/article/details/70532017
3、搜索引擎
三、设计模式
单例模式,工厂模式,建造者模式,观察者模式,适配器模式,代理模式等等
四、数据结构与算法:
1、链表,栈,队列,二叉树:
http://blog.csdn.net/zhaojw_420/article/details/68485474
2、八大排序算法:
3、查找算法
五、高并发与海量数据
1、大型网站应用之海量数据解决方案
http://blog.csdn.net/zhaojw_420/article/details/70881230
2、大型网站应用之高并发情况下的解决方案
http://blog.csdn.net/zhaojw_420/article/details/70881266
3、在一个千万级的数据库查寻中,如何提高查询效率?
http://blog.csdn.net/zhaojw_420/article/details/69367682
六,Struts,Spring,Hibernate,Mybatis,Springmvc
七、前端:javascript,Jquery
http://blog.csdn.net/zhaojw_420/article/details/70880977
八、Jsp+Servlet
http://blog.csdn.net/zhaojw_420/article/details/70880968
九、linux操作命令(重点服务器方面操作)
十、tomcat调优
十一、Redis/MongoDB等NoSql
http://blog.csdn.net/zhaojw_420/article/details/68066305
十二、Nginx的配置与使用
java中高级面试题相关推荐
- Java中高级面试题 -- 数十道题含答案
Java中高级面试题 一.基础知识: 1)集合类:List和Set比较,各自的子类比较(ArrayList,Vector,LinkedList:HashSet,TreeSet): ArrayList ...
- Java中高级面试题部分答案解析
Java中高级面试题部分答案解析 List和Set比较,各自的子类比较 对比一:Arraylist与LinkedList的比较 1.ArrayList是实现了基于动态数组的数据结构,因为地址连续,一旦 ...
- Java中高级面试题部分答案解析(3)
点击上方"Java知音",选择"置顶公众号" 技术文章第一时间送达! 知音专栏 Javaweb练手项目源码下载 常用设计模式完整系列篇 100套IT类简历模板下 ...
- java中高级面试题整理
java中高级面试题整理 问题 ...
- java面试题(java中高级面试题及答案)
[java面试题] 1.Collections.sort排序内部原理 在Java6Arrays.sort()和Collections.sort()中使用MergeSort,在Java7中,内部实现被T ...
- 100道Java中高级面试题汇总+详细拆解
出自:Java面试题精选 1-10期 [10期]Redis 面试常见问答 [09期]说说hashCode() 和 equals() 之间的关系? [08期]说说Object类下面有几种方法呢? [07 ...
- 【Java从0到架构师(1),Java中高级面试题总结(全面)
JSP 九大内置对象 MySQL 基础 + 多表查询 [Java从0到架构师]MySQL 基础 MySQL MySQL 的使用步骤 数据库的内部存储细节 GUI 工具 SQL 语句 DDL 语句 DD ...
- 阿里最新秋招面经,腾讯/美团/字节1万道Java中高级面试题
又是一年过去了,职场的积雪还没有消融,又迎来了一次大考.疫情还没完全过去,大家强打起精神,相互问好致意,眼角却满是疲惫- 企业调薪.裁员.组织架构调整等等,坏消息只多不少,最近也有很多来咨询跳槽的朋友 ...
- 阿里最新春招面经,腾讯 / 美团 / 字节 1 万道 Java 中高级面试题
我梳理了各个大厂春秋招面经分享,分享上万道面试题及答案,从实习生到开发 1-10 年的简历模板,面试过程的文档教程! 阿里常问面试题(1-5 年经验) String,StringBuffer,Stri ...
- Java中高级面试题及答案收集(三)
Java 基础--------------------------------------------------------------------------------------------- ...
最新文章
- 下班后散步雨后湖景一角
- java怎么统计字符串中各个字母的个数,人生转折!
- 记Thoughtworks一次糟糕的面试
- 初一级模拟赛总结(3.15)
- 阿里云 centos ssh key 客户端 无密码登录 ssh 登录
- Iphone如何应对华为鸿蒙系统,鸿蒙2.0向iOS看齐 系统解决了 芯片怎么办?
- Windows系统下查看某一进程下所有线程的dos命令
- flush mysql_请教一下,mysql什么时候需要flush privileges?
- 链表——【线性表(二)】
- 宽字符与Unicode
- python requests 安装
- qt实现百度首页(仅界面,功能未实现)
- 移动应用商店比较分析
- linux下用c语言写吃金豆,吃金豆pacmanTC版
- 《算法概论》第八章NP完全问题部分习题解
- ElasticJob-Lite 框架源码学习
- 去掉磁盘写保护小技巧
- 什么是漏极开路【转】
- cmake:execute_process
- Golang面试问题汇总
热门文章
- 安卓rom开发教程!跟Android初学者分享几点经验,写给正在求职的安卓开发
- 可视化:Windows图形设备接口及绘图
- 2022祥云杯---Crypto
- win10系统安装Oracle 11g时遇到[INS-13001]环境不满足最低要求解决办法
- python中布尔类型是特殊的什么类型_Python中布尔类型
- 中国智能家居发展阶段
- 隐藏文件夹怎么显示,只需1分钟,快速学会
- 星际译王的词典下载地址分享
- 人脸识别系列(二):OpenFace的配置
- Metaverse 元宇宙入门-05-Virtual Platforms and the Metaverse 虚拟平台与元宇宙